xtensa: noMMU: allow handling protection faults
Many xtensa CPU cores without full MMU still have memory protection
features capable of raising exceptions for invalid instruction
fetches/data access. Allow handling such exceptions. This improves
behavior of processes that pass invalid memory pointers to syscalls in
noMMU configs: in case of exception the kernel instead of killing the
process is now able to return -EINVAL from a syscall.
Introduce CONFIG_PFAULT that controls whether protection fault code is
enabled and register handlers for common memory protection exceptions
when it is enabled.

+config PFAULT
+ bool "Handle protection faults" if EXPERT && !MMU
+ default y
+ help
+ Handle protection faults. MMU configurations must enable it.
+ noMMU configurations may disable it if used memory map never
+ generates protection faults or faults are always fatal.
+
+ If unsure, say Y.
